Northeastern Maryland Additive Manufacturing Innovation Authority Holds Inaugural Meeting at APG
From Harford County government: The Northeastern Maryland Additive Manufacturing Innovation Authority (NMAMIA) hosted the inaugural meeting at Aberdeen Proving Ground on Tuesday, July 8, 2014. NMAMIA was enacted by legislation during the last Maryland Legislative session to capitalize on the region’s existing resources in additive manufacturing — including 3D printing, meteorology, and rapid prototyping — […]

Aberdeen Proving Ground Building Sustains Major Damage in Explosion Monday Night; Damage Reported Half-Mile Away
From U.S. Army Test and Evaluation Command: ABERDEEN PROVING GROUND, Md. (June 11, 2013) A carbon dioxide tank exploded outside a building owned by the Aberdeen Test Center, U.S. Army Test and Evaluation Command, Monday at approximately 10 p.m. causing a loud boom to be heard across Aberdeen. No one was injured. The building located […]
